Revenue Growth: Ferrovial SE vs. TransUnion

In the ever-evolving landscape of global business, understanding revenue trends is crucial. This analysis delves into the financial performance of Ferrovial SE and TransUnion from 2014 to 2023. Ferrovial SE, a titan in infrastructure and mobility, showcased a robust revenue growth of approximately 45% over the decade, peaking in 2017 with a 22% increase from the previous year. However, a notable dip occurred in 2018, with revenues dropping by nearly 53%, before gradually recovering.

Conversely, TransUnion, a leader in information solutions, demonstrated a consistent upward trajectory, with revenues surging by nearly 194% over the same period. The most significant growth was observed between 2021 and 2023, where revenues increased by 29%.
